⑴ 安卓開發和蘋果開發哪個更難
對於初學者入門來說,兩者差距不大,iOS會稍難一點。在有經驗的前提下,學另一門會很快。
語言方面JAVA和OC都是面向對象的語言,除了一些特有的特性稍微學習一下,乎此其他都是類似的。不過OC的語法有點怪異,屬於非典型,增加了一點學習成本。如果你沒有其他的語言學習經驗,學了OC後會不會看別的代碼都不順眼呢
api方面兩者都有大量api介面,想要掌握這些,需要時間和項目經驗。不過這對你來說都不是問題,因為只是入門,用到什麼學什麼,不懂的google。畢竟,作為程序員,掌握stackoverflow oriented programing是很有必要的。
一個流行的比喻歲胡迅是語言好比心法,api好比內功。學會了心法才能練內功,而內功需要長時間修煉。iOS的心法比安卓的難記一點,而且學iOS這門內功,對場地也有要求(mac電腦)。做燃
⑵ 我想問一下android和ios哪個好學
android和ios,這兩個系統的難度點都是差不多的,但是研究的方向不一樣,一個是閉合的系統,一個是開放的系統,所以主要還是看個人興趣來進行學習。
安卓(Android)是慧圓一種基於Linux的自由及開放源代碼的世扮操作系統。主要使用於移動設備,前返塌如智能手機和平板電腦,由Google公司和開放手機聯盟領導及開發。
更多關於android和ios哪個好學,進入:https://m.abcgonglue.com/ask/61406f1615770021.html?zd查看更多內容
⑶ 手機 安卓和ios相比有什麼優點和缺點
樓主好,我知道,三種系統大總結:塞班 (Symbian)
一般優點: 簡易使用操作
一般缺點: 軟體較以下二系統難開發和復雜
一般缺點: 無法負荷過多操作,會變慢或重啟
致命缺點: 操作慢反應慢,若比較以下二系統
專業評論: 未來5年內未改善將逐漸沒落被取代
安卓OS (AndroidOS)
成功悉肆告優點: 完全可能性用戶自定義更改優勢
一般優點: 操作順暢,軟體雹陪易開發,滿意速度
一般缺點: 舊的安卓OS手機才有這些一般缺點
新的安卓OS已沒有了,接近完美
一般缺點是什麼請網上查看詳情
致命缺點: 目前沒有
專業評論: 未來三年有可能超越IphoneOS成為
第一但因IOS 5 (Iphone5) 的提睜明早推
出目前未能斷定
IOS (IphoneOS)
成功優點: 技術上的絕對優勢取勝,不斷加強
一般優點: 最簡單最快操作,超多軟體可開發
一般缺點: 非完全可能性自定義,ITune限制
致命缺點: 目前沒有
專業評論: 因為即將推出的Iphone5無比強大
IOS 5的性能預測和官方承諾是前
IOS 4的三四倍因素,目前仍第一
⑷ ios和android哪個開發難
從語言上來講,ios使用的是object-c,是根據c++而來的,總所周知,c++是學習起來相對難的一門語言;
android使用的是c++和java語言,開發底層用c++偏多,開發上層則用java就可以了,java是使用人數最多的語言,入門相對簡單,面向對象語言適合人的邏輯思維,但是強對象類型等特性導致java語言代碼量比一些語嫌輪數言多,
wp是使用c#的作為開發語言,c#是微軟根據java改編而來的一門面桐檔向對象的語言芹首,比java有些地方有所改進,
單純從語言難度上來說object-c>java=c#, java和c#差不多個人覺得,偏向java簡單,因為開源,學習代碼多。
⑸ iOS 開發好還是安卓開發好
iOS和Android各有各自的優勢。在碰譽系統體驗方面看個人的喜好選擇。iOS與Android互有優勢與劣勢,以下是iOS和Android簡單的比較:
1、iOS是封閉性系統,相對來說比Android安全,Android是開放系統,功能擴展強。
2、從配置過程來看iOS開發環境是非常完美,下載官方提供的Xcode之後直接安裝即可就可以開發。Android需要先下載Java環笑塵段境,然後去Windows裡面做好配置環境,然後下載Eclipse這個環境再在裡面做各種復雜的配置操作才可以配置好開發環境。谷歌推出兄殲Android Studio開發工具後可以縮減配置過程,現在主流還是復雜的Eclipse為主,因此從配置來看iOS是比較簡單的,而Android是極其復雜的。
3、蘋果的開發環境是非常霸道,必須要用Mac電腦的OS X系統才可以開發iOS,Windows是無法做iOS開發的,除非做虛擬機,真正做iOS開發的時候是不可能用虛擬機搭建OS X來做開發的,這樣速度會及其緩慢,無法開發任何大型程序。Android雖安裝起來復雜,但具有很好的適應性,不僅能夠在Windows上開發,也能在Mac、Linux系統上開發,沒有任何問題。
4、Android在真機調試上就遠遠優於蘋果,Android開發者只需要打開調試開關就可以調試手機,iOS不同,iOS需要證書、描述文件、Apple ID、開發者賬號,搞半天才可以進行調試。
5、iOS的觸摸顯示做的非常的好,滑動很流暢。但性價比iOS沒有Android高。
iOS和Android平分秋色,哪一個也不可能獨占市場的。可能在使用體驗上,大家都會認為iOS會好一些。因iOS是開放的,會給大家一定的自由空間。就業薪資待遇方面iOS也是比Android偏高些的。
⑹ iOS11,和安卓8.0哪個強大,哪個快蘋果和安卓的手機系統哪個系統更復雜更牛X哪個功能更強
脫離手機談系統都是在耍流氓。
客觀說嘩絕ios的流暢性一定比安卓好,IOS就伺候那麼幾個機型,優化的好。安卓系統碎片化太嚴重,一個是一招鮮吃遍天,一個是樣樣會樣樣松。
IOS是基於UNIX開發的,android是基於LINUX開亂臘姿發的。
從本質上來說兩者功能其實差別不大,局昌功能有或者沒有無非是加個模塊的事而已,不存在能不能實現的問題。
⑺ 安卓APP開發和IOS開發的區別在哪
ios平台和Android平台開發APP應用程序主要區別:
一、編碼語言
Android平台開發中是使用Java,ios平台則是使用的Objective-C和Swift。需要注意的是,如果你是要用ios進行開發,就必須具備一個Apple設備,所以成本可能會比安卓的成本高些。
二、APP開發工具
ios和Android會利用各種工具進行APP的開發,Android使用的是具有多功能的IDEAndroidStudio,使開發簡單了許多;ios平台則是使陸桐掘用的XCode,它支持swift編程。
三、APP應用程序的性能
在性能方面,ios的應用程序更高一些,因為他們擁有自己的環境,所以操作系統可以不依賴於其他設備定期進行升級;Android應用程序,輪液因為很多設備運行定製的Android操作系統,不會得到免費升級。
四、APP應用程序的部署
如果開發者想在ios上發布應用程序,需要等早核待幾天,因為APP需要蘋果的官方人員進行審核,從而降低了發生錯誤的幾率;如果實在Android上發布,只需要等待幾個小時,之後就可以直接上傳應用,雖然時間快速了,但對於安全方面來說,可能會不如ios。
如果企業選擇商領雲進行定製開發app,需要單獨開發兩套系統即ios和安卓系統。如果是通過商領雲的在線製作app,則可以同時生成ios和安卓系統的app,並且還可以製作小程序、移動網站和微商城,非常方便,而且價格也只需幾萬左右,具體需要看功能需求。
⑻ 個人覺得IOS系統比安卓系統更復雜,你信嗎
個人覺得還是蘋果系統比安卓系統更簡單緩洞一些,因為蘋果系統的話,相對安卓系統更加的穩定兄哪敗,單一操作方法基本上沒有羨顫太多的變化,所有的機型基本上都是統一的操作。
⑼ 安卓和ios開發哪個更容易上手
千峰扣丁學堂滲塵IT教育為您解答虧陵:
1、iOS來源於Apple的OSX,是UNIX系統,OSX已經有差不多10年的歷史,從內核底層到軟體架構都是逐步發展過來的。iOS使用ObjectivC這個古老的語言來做開發。而Android是Google基於Linux搞來的,嚴格意義上講Android並不是一個Linux系統,它沒有Linux的xwin,沒有glibc,缺乏一整套標準的Linux程序。Android應用絕大部分都是使用JAVA開發,跑在Dalvik虛擬機上(一小部分使用NDK)。 Google在底層也修改了很多東西。Android算是一個全新的操作系統.。
2、Android使用JAVA,上手容易很多,如果有很好的JAVA Lib加持,開發效率會高些
iOS沒有虛擬機, 也沒有GC,性能要好一些,當然這個差別會隨著Google的改進越來越小
iOS的開發框架很成熟,而且和MAC上通用叢空禪,同樣的知識體系,也可以開發MAC應用,Android相比是全新的框架, 還會繼續進化.
⑽ 請問,蘋果IOS系統操作很復雜嗎和安卓,WP系統比較呢
不復雜。。IOS和微軟系統一樣都是封閉性系統 安卓之所以用久了會卡是因為很多人都不會處理文件以及一些靠軟體刪不掉的垃圾 我覺得IOS很塵老省心 當然了 他封閉性系統也帶來一些不派仔升方便 看個人吧戚茄